3.2.2 Fresh Air Setup (FAS)
The FAS is for automatic ZERO calibration of the instrument.
The Fresh Air Setup has limits. The zero of any sensor that is outside of
these limits will not be adjusted by the FAS command.
If a battery charging cycle is interrupted before it is completed (4 hours for a
fully discharged battery), allow the instrument's internal temperature to
stabilize for 30 minutes before performing a Fresh Air Setup.
Do not activate the Fresh Air Setup unless you are certain you are in fresh,
uncontaminated air; otherwise, inaccurate readings can occur which can
falsely indicate that a hazardous atmosphere is safe. If you have any doubts
as to the quality of the surrounding air, do not use the Fresh Air Setup
feature. Do not use the Fresh Air Setup as a substitute for daily calibration
checks. The calibration check is required to verify span accuracy. Failure to
follow this warning can result in serious personal injury or death.
